Hey all,

The storage on the 15-STABLE installer/update build server is
experiencing storage issues. I plan to back up the build VM. The ZFS
pool was created as a raidz2 with one failed drive (I suspect it's
either the Dell RAID controller or perhaps just a loose cable.)

I still plan to create the 2026Q1 quarterly branches today along with
starting new package builds (for both 15-STABLE and 16-CURRENT). I do
plan to try to start the 15-STABLE installer/update build, but it's
possible it might be a bit delayed.

With our tiny budget, we typically purchase lower-quality consumer
SSDs. I suspect the drives just aren't performing well due to them
being budget consumer drives. I plan to look at upgrading the drives
as soon as we can, but most likely after this next quarterly build.

I'll keep everyone informed.

The quarterly branches and tags have been created. Package builds are
starting, including for 15-STABLE.

The aforementioned problematic server is pretty much dead at the
moment. I was able to successfully back up the installer/update build
VM, so tomorrow, I plan to migrate the VM to a different server.

The 15-STABLE installer/update build will be delayed by at most one
week, even though the package build will start today.
